Output 96f6773257d23eac7e65fcc762dd102a6736ce6c7bfabf6e4e1c8c8eac924daf:5

value
151043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ced008fa66e6e792fe44642159350ba06948093 OP_EQUAL
address
35nZaBhXP3mdohs4kgUM9KRyWYFHkbJnNH
transaction
96f6773257d23eac7e65fcc762dd102a6736ce6c7bfabf6e4e1c8c8eac924daf
confirmations
172775
spent
true